WebIndividuals and organisations might be able to benefit from financing under the Skills and Education Guarantee (S&E). This is a pilot debt financing initiative run by the European Investment Fund (EIF). The S&E follows the previous Erasmus+ Master Loan scheme, which ran from 2015-2024.

WebThe European Education and Culture Executive Agency (EACEA) of the European Commission is in charge of managing the "centralised" elements of the programme, including promoting the programme and opportunities launching calls for proposals reviewing grant requests contracting and monitoring projects communicating on results WebEACEA continues to manage the projects selected during the 2014-2024 programming period and the 2007-2013 programming period. EACEA also manages the Eurydice network (providing analysis and comparable data on education systems and policies in Europe) and the Youth Wiki (Europe’s online encyclopaedia of national youth policies).

WebFunding opportunities are managed by either the European Education and Culture Executive Agency (EACEA) or by National Agencies. EACEA manages 'centralised calls'. The European Education and Culture Executive Agency (formerly the Education, Audiovisual and Culture Executive Agency), or EACEA, is an executive agency of the European Commission located in Brussels, Belgium. It manages parts of the European Commission's funding programmes in education, culture, media, sport, youth, citizenship and humanitarian aid. EACEA has been operational since January 2006.
